The question isn't specific enough: the basic model and year need to be known, as well as the application. Fuel economy can range from about 8 mpg to 22 mpg. Towing a 5th-wheel or gooseneck trailer is very different fuel economy from unloaded highway driving. The "Duramax" 6.6L engine has been used since about 1999 in the U.S. market, and is in vehicles ranging from 3/4 ton 2500HD, all the way up to 4500 and 5500 units, plus the Hummer Alpha. During 1999-2009, there have been four (?) turbo systems, and at least two transmissions. A 2500/3500HD Sierra or Silverado can range 12-17 mpg city and 16-22 mpg highway when unloaded, depending on how they are driven.
